Georgia judge blocks ballot counting rule and says county officials must certify election results

ATLANTA (AP) — A judge has blocked a new rule that requires Georgia Election Day ballots to be counted by hand after the close of voting. The ruling came a day after the same judge ruled that county election officials must certify election results by the deadline set in law. Fulton County Superior Court Judge Robert McBurney late Tuesday (Oct. 15, 2024) blocked enforcement of the hand count rule while he considers the merits of the case. The rulings are victories for Democrats, liberal voting rights groups and some legal experts who have raised concerns that Donald Trump's allies could refuse to certify the results if the former president loses to Democratic Vice President Kamala Harris in next month's presidential election.
